Evidence for Gallagher-Moszkowski doublets in 180Ta
E. Warde, R. Seltz, G. Costa, D. Magnac et C. GerardinC.R.N. and U.L.P., Basses Energies, 67037 Strasbourg, France
Abstract
Some residual neutron-proton interaction matrix elements have been deduced for band-head doublets in the odd-odd nucleus 180Ta from a spectroscopic study using the (p, d) reaction.
